source: https://www.securityfocus.com/bid/7469/info

Microsoft BizTalk Server 2002 contains a boundary condition error that could allow a buffer to be overrun. Successful exploitation could allow arbitrary code execution in the security context of the IIS Server hosting the application.

It is important to note that the HTTP Receiver is an optional component and is not installed by default.

POST /Site/biztalkhttpreceive.dll?XXXX...(more than 250 chars) HTTP/1.0
